Officials in Cass County, Texas, say the man suffered a graze wound to the head when he fired at an armadillo and the bullet ricocheted off the mammal's rigid protective covering and struck him.
In April, 54-year-old Larry McElroy, of Leesburg, Georgia, accidentally shot his mother-in-law when the round he fired at an armadillo bounced off its shell and struck the 74-year-old woman in the back.
In that case, the armadillo did not survive.

I was present and observing from behind and slightly to the left of the six-man firing line. Only observing because a friend was trying out my weapon.
One shooter was firing a Colt .45 revolver.
A Colt .45 bullet penetrated a target, struck something in the embankment to the rear of the target, ricocheted back across to the shooters' side of the creek, and struck one of the other shooters in the gut.
Two of us could see the bullet returning; the velocity was that slow. The bullet left a bruise on the man's gut, but he was not seriously hurt.
